Description This project explores the use of pineapple leaf fibers as a sustainable alternative to plastic in single-use masks. Pineapple leaves are rich in cellulose, making them biodegradable and less harmful to the environment. These masks offer an eco-friendly solution to the plastic waste problem, particularly in the context of the COVID-19 pandemic. The project also highlights the potential for using agricultural waste to produce valuable, environmentally responsible products.
Pathway Description: The process used in this project involves extracting fibers from pineapple leaves, which are rich in cellulose. These fibers are then processed into biodegradable mask material. The resulting pineapple-fiber masks are eco-friendly, decomposing quickly without harmful chemicals. The masks offer an alternative to plastic-based face masks, contributing to sustainable waste management.
